Troy Auto Parts
Car accessories · Spare parts
8326 E 7 Mile Rd, 48234 DetroitCar accessories · Spare parts
8326 E 7 Mile Rd, 48234 DetroitCar accessories · Spare parts
35420 Stanley Dr, 48312 Sterling HeightsCar accessories · Spare parts
40590 Garfield Rd, 48038 Clinton TownshipCar accessories · Spare parts
34841 Mound Rd, 48310 Sterling HeightsCar accessories · Spare parts
14475 Chelsea St, 48213 DetroitCar accessories · Spare parts
5 S Groesbeck Hwy, 48043 Mount ClemensCar accessories · Spare parts
37562 Van Dyke Ave, 48312 Sterling HeightsCar accessories · Spare parts
18840 Van Dyke St, 48234 DetroitCar accessories · Spare parts
20550 Mound Rd, 48234 DetroitCar wash · Car accessories · Spare parts · Car repair shop · maintenance
17455 E Warren Ave, 48224 DetroitCar accessories · Spare parts
17520 E Warren Ave, 48224 DetroitCar accessories · Spare parts · Used cars
20500 Mound Rd, 48234 DetroitContact lenses · Car accessories · Spare parts · Reading glasses · Sunglasses
2000 E 10 Mile Rd, 48091 WarrenCar wash · Car accessories · Spare parts · Car repair shop · maintenance
95 S Groesbeck Hwy, 48043 Mount ClemensCar accessories · Spare parts
31135 Ryan Rd, 48092 WarrenCar accessories · Spare parts
38110 Van Dyke Ave, 48312 Sterling HeightsCar accessories · Spare parts
12132 Gratiot Ave, 48205 DetroitCar accessories · Spare parts
17711 Van Dyke St, 48234 DetroitCar accessories · Spare parts
38700 Van Dyke Ave, 48312 Sterling HeightsCar accessories · Spare parts
2637 E 10 Mile Rd, 48091 Warren